Which statement is most correct regarding grief?

a. Grief is primarily a psychological response following a loss.
b. Grief is primarily a physical response following a loss.
c. Grief is usually a one-time response to a loss.
d. Grief is a series of intense physical and psychological responses following a loss.


D
Grief consists of both physical and psychological responses that follow a loss. It is a normal, natural, necessary, and adaptive response to a loss.
